It presents a style that reconciles substance and refinement, suitable for those who seek depth rather than immediate impressions. It should be allowed to breathe before serving, especially if still young, and pairs naturally with long-cooked dishes — braises, roasts, stews — and aged cheeses; it is also a wine for contemplation for those who appreciate evolution over time. Recommended temperature around 16–18 °C and, if possible, a few hours of decanting to appreciate its complexity.
